"Pure Spam" - Or, a lesson in shared hosting and DNS.

I maintain, or am associated with, a number of websites including some quite high profile and well respected ones. Imagine my shock when one of these disappeared from the Internet (well, Google anyway) entirely overnight. Logging into Google Webmaster Tools I could see this was the result of a "Manual Action" by Google's team, specifically that my website was considered to be "Pure Spam" The site appears to use aggressive spam techniques such as automatically generated gibberish, cloaking, scraping content from other websites, and/or other repeated or egregious violations o…

International number formatting on the web with JavaScript

In the UK numbers are typically shown as follows; 07700 900 123 020 7946 0123 This is known as the "local" or "UK National" format When dialled from abroad, the leading 0 is replaced with +44 so the 07700 number in the above example would become +44 7700 900 123 Unfortunately, there isn't really an acceptable way of writing this for both audiences. Numbers for an international audience Most commonly (and the one form I generally accept) is placing the 0 within a bracket e.g. +44 (0)20 7946 0123 – however even this is met with some objections as brackets were traditionally u…

